Characteristics of Clusters

Characteristics include:

  • Anglo - competitive and result-oriented
  • Confucian Asia - result-driven, encourage group working together over individual goals
  • Eastern Europe - forceful, supportive of co-workers, treat women with equality
  • Germanic Europe - value competition & aggressiveness and are more result-oriented
  • Latin America - loyal & devoted to their families and similar groups
  • Latin Europe - value individual autonomy
  • Middle East - devoted & loyal to their own people, women afforded less status
  • Nordic Europe - high priority on long-term success, women treated with greater equality
  • Southern Asia - strong family & deep concern for their communities
  • Sub-Sahara Africa - concerned & sensitive to others, demonstrate strong family loyalty (Northouse, 2007, p.309-313).
